Clay Township, Clay County, Iowa
Township in Iowa, United States From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
Clay Township is a township in Clay County, Iowa, USA. As of the 2000 census, its population was 696.

History
Clay Township was the first township in Clay County. When it was created in 1859, it comprised the entire county.[1]
Geography
Clay Township covers an area of 36.35 square miles (94.1 km2) and contains one incorporated settlement, Royal. According to the USGS, it contains three cemeteries: Center, TriMello and Willow Creek.
Transportation
Clay Township contains one airport or landing strip, Royal Airport.
